Latest Patents
Among Yamamoto's latest inventions are two significant patents. The first is a "Vibration Wave Motor and Imaging Device Having Vibration Wave Motor." This invention comprises a vibrator that vibrates under applied drive voltage, a flexible printed circuit board supplying this voltage, and a pressurizing section that ensures pressure contact between the vibrator and a contact member. The design allows for relative movement between the vibrator and contact member, with the circuit board extending in the direction of this motion.
The second patent is titled "Vibration Wave Motor and Optical Device Using Vibration Wave Motor." This innovative motor includes a piezoelectric element-based vibrator, a friction member that engages with the vibrator under pressure, and a guide member that maintains the vibrator's position. The guide member features an input portion that receives external force and a pressurizing portion that applies force to the vibrator, enhancing the efficiency and capabilities of optical devices.
